ABSTRACT
Objective: To evaluate the effect and safety of phloroglucinol combined with parecoxib on cystospasm after transurethral resection of the prostate (TURP). METHODS: We conducted a prospective randomized case-control study on 98 patients treated by TURP. After operation, the patients were randomly assigned to a treatment (n=50) and a control group (n=48), the former treated by intravenous injection of 80 mg phloroglucinol qd plus 40 mg parecoxib bid while the latter given 80 mg phloroglucinol only, both for 3 successive days. Then we recorded the frequency and duration of cystospasm, visual analogue scales (VAS), adverse reactions, post-operative bladder irrigation time, catheter-indwelling time, and hospital stay and compared them between the two groups of patients. RESULTS: Compared with the controls, the patients in the treatment group showed a significantly lower frequency of cystospasm (ï¼»1.95±0.14ï¼½ vs ï¼»0.70±0.65ï¼½ times, P<0.01), duration of cystospasm (ï¼»0.44±0.21ï¼½ vs ï¼»0.12±0.14ï¼½ min, P<0.01), and VAS score (2.70±1.80 vs 1.90±1.30, P<0.01) at 48ï¼72 hours after TURP, but no statistically significant differences were found between the control and treatment groups in the post-operative bladder irrigation time (ï¼»2.75±0.87ï¼½ vs ï¼»2.64±0.83ï¼½ d, P>0.05), catheter-indwelling time (ï¼»3.52±0.32ï¼½ vs ï¼»3.44±0.42ï¼½ d, P>0.05), and hospital stay (ï¼»5.23±0.81ï¼½ vs ï¼»5.10±0.73ï¼½ d, P>0.05), and no obvious adverse reactions were observed in either of the two groups. CONCLUSIONS: Phloroglucinol combined with parecoxib is more effective and safer than phloroglucinol alone in relieving postoperative cystospasm after TURP.
